Reviewers: every artifact in the Marlowe user-profile sharding effort is built hermetically on the Quarry farm and signed at publish time. The shard-router, rebalancer, and migration tooling each carry an attestation linking source revision, builder identity, and dependency lockfile. When reviewing a shard-map change, verify the attestation chain rather than trusting the image tag — tags are mutable, attestations are not. Rollbacks must reference a previously attested artifact. The current canary artifact is identified by the token below.

trace token, tahog-bajeg: htk6_3c2462

INTERNAL MEMO — Finance Team Only

Re: Term Sheet from Caldrey Systems

Caldrey's revised term sheet arrived Tuesday. Key points: a three-year supply commitment, volume rebates tiered at 8% and 12%, and an exclusivity clause covering the Velmora product line. Lena Harwick has flagged the exclusivity language as potentially restrictive given our pipeline with other partners. Please model cash impact under both tiers before Friday's review. Our position going into negotiations is noted below.

board note of kahag-baguf: The finance team signed off on a budget of $419.2 million for Project Gorvan.

Heads up: if the Lintrock baseline file in the Quarrow repo drifts from main, CI fails with a "stale baseline" error even when the code is fine. Quick fix is to regenerate the baseline on a clean checkout and re-push. If a customer build is blocked, confirm the failing run matches the token below before escalating.

build token for yadug-yagag: htk21_c863c33eb8b82c0c9c152